Interface RegisterDomainRequest.Builder
- All Superinterfaces:
AwsRequest.Builder
,Buildable
,CopyableBuilder<RegisterDomainRequest.Builder,
,RegisterDomainRequest> SdkBuilder<RegisterDomainRequest.Builder,
,RegisterDomainRequest> SdkPojo
,SdkRequest.Builder
,SwfRequest.Builder
- Enclosing class:
RegisterDomainRequest
public static interface RegisterDomainRequest.Builder
extends SwfRequest.Builder, SdkPojo, CopyableBuilder<RegisterDomainRequest.Builder,RegisterDomainRequest>
-
Method Summary
Modifier and TypeMethodDescriptiondescription
(String description) A text description of the domain.Name of the domain to register.overrideConfiguration
(Consumer<AwsRequestOverrideConfiguration.Builder> builderConsumer) Add an optional request override configuration.overrideConfiguration
(AwsRequestOverrideConfiguration overrideConfiguration) Add an optional request override configuration.tags
(Collection<ResourceTag> tags) Tags to be added when registering a domain.tags
(Consumer<ResourceTag.Builder>... tags) Tags to be added when registering a domain.tags
(ResourceTag... tags) Tags to be added when registering a domain.workflowExecutionRetentionPeriodInDays
(String workflowExecutionRetentionPeriodInDays) The duration (in days) that records and histories of workflow executions on the domain should be kept by the service.Methods inherited from interface software.amazon.awssdk.awscore.AwsRequest.Builder
overrideConfiguration
Methods inherited from interface software.amazon.awssdk.utils.builder.CopyableBuilder
copy
Methods inherited from interface software.amazon.awssdk.utils.builder.SdkBuilder
applyMutation, build
Methods inherited from interface software.amazon.awssdk.core.SdkPojo
equalsBySdkFields, sdkFields
Methods inherited from interface software.amazon.awssdk.services.swf.model.SwfRequest.Builder
build
-
Method Details
-
name
Name of the domain to register. The name must be unique in the region that the domain is registered in.
The specified string must not start or end with whitespace. It must not contain a
:
(colon),/
(slash),|
(vertical bar), or any control characters (
-